Description

The MUC1 950–958 peptide (sequence: STAPPVHNV) is a defined HLA-A*02:01-restricted epitope derived from human Mucin-1 (MUC1; UniProt P15941). It is synthesized in its naturally presented MHC class I format and is optimized for the stimulation and analysis of antigen-specific CD8⁺ T cells.

This single epitope peptide (IEDB ID 459700) enables precise functional interrogation of MUC1-specific cytotoxic T-cell responses in immunological and oncological research.

Scientific Background

MUC1 is a transmembrane mucin expressed on epithelial cells and widely recognized as a tumor-associated antigen. In malignant transformation, MUC1 becomes:

  • Highly overexpressed
  • Aberrantly glycosylated
  • Mislocalized within the cell

These alterations contribute to tumor progression, immune modulation, and altered signaling pathways. Because of these tumor-specific changes, MUC1-derived epitopes are frequently recognized by the immune system and have been validated in numerous CD8⁺ T-cell studies.

The HLA-A*02:01-restricted epitope STAPPVHNV represents a well-characterized target for antigen-specific T-cell activation and immune monitoring.

Applications

The MUC1 950–958 peptide is suitable for:

  • IFN-γ ELISpot assays
  • Intracellular cytokine staining (ICS)
  • Cytotoxicity assays
  • T-cell proliferation assays
  • Antigen-specific T-cell expansion
  • Dendritic cell pulsing
  • Immune monitoring in cancer research

Its defined sequence allows focused analysis of epitope-specific CD8⁺ T-cell responses, making it particularly useful for mechanistic studies and translational oncology research.
